2025-08-20[lldb] Fix source line annotations for libsanitizers traces (#154247)Julian Lettner
When providing allocation and deallocation traces, the ASan compiler-rt runtime already provides call addresses (`TracePCType::Calls`). On Darwin, system sanitizers (libsanitizers) provides return address. It also discards a few non-user frames at the top of the stack, because these internal libmalloc/libsanitizers stack frames do not provide any value when diagnosing memory errors. Introduce and add handling for `TracePCType::ReturnsNoZerothFrame` to cover this case and enable libsanitizers traces line-level testing. rdar://157596927 --- Commit 1 is a mechanical refactoring to introduce and adopt `TracePCType` enum to replace `pcs_are_call_addresses` bool. It preserve the current behavior: ``` pcs_are_call_addresses: false -> TracePCType::Returns (default) true -> TracePCType::Calls ``` Best reviewed commit by commit.

2023-04-21Make sure SelectMostRelevantFrame happens only when returning to the user.Jim Ingham
This is a user facing action, it is meant to focus the user's attention on something other than the 0th frame when you stop somewhere where that's helpful. For instance, stopping in pthread_kill after an assert will select the assert frame. This is not something you want to have happen internally in lldb, both because internally you really don't want the selected frame changing out from under you, and because the recognizers can do arbitrary work, and that can cause deadlocks or other unexpected behavior. However, it's not something that the current code does explicitly after a stop has been delivered, it's expected to happen implicitly as part of stopping. I changing this to call SMRF explicitly after a user stop, but that got pretty ugly quickly. So I added a bool to control whether to run this and audited all the current uses to determine whether we're returning to the user or not. Differential Revision: https://reviews.llvm.org/D148863

2021-04-22lldb/Instrumentation: NFC-ish use GetFrameCodeAddressForSymbolication()Fred Riss
A couple of our Instrumentation runtimes were gathering backtraces, storing it in a StructuredData array and later creating a HistoryThread using this data. By deafult HistoryThread will consider the history PCs as return addresses and thus will substract 1 from them to go to the call address. This is usually correct, but it's also wasteful as when we gather the backtraces ourselves, we have much better information to decide how to backtrace and symbolicate. This patch uses the new GetFrameCodeAddressForSymbolication() to gather the PCs that should be used for symbolication and configures the HistoryThread to just use those PCs as-is. (The MTC plugin was actaully applying a -1 itself and then the HistoryThread would do it again, so this actaully fixes a bug there.) rdar://77027680 Differential Revision: https://reviews.llvm.org/D101094

2019-02-11Use std::make_shared in LLDB (NFC)Jonas Devlieghere
Unlike std::make_unique, which is only available since C++14, std::make_shared is available since C++11. Not only is std::make_shared a lot more readable compared to ::reset(new), it also performs a single heap allocation for the object and control block. Differential revision: https://reviews.llvm.org/D57990 llvm-svn: 353764
